Hydroxyl Derivatives of Oils from Solid Fats as Components for Production of Polyurethane Foams

Biopolyols derived from solid fats of both vegetable origin (coconut oil (P/CO) and palm oil (P/PA)) and animal origin (pork fat (P/PO) and duck fat (P/DU)) were used to produce thermal insulation polyurethane foams.
